Detroit-Warren-Dearborn vs Kennewick-Richland
Fair Market Rent Comparison — HUD 2025 Data
Quick Answer
Detroit-Warren-Dearborn is 25% cheaper for renters. A 2-bedroom rents for $852/mo vs $1,065/mo in Kennewick-Richland — saving $2,556/year.
Rent by Unit Size
| Unit Size | Detroit-Warren-Dearborn | Kennewick-Richland |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Studio | $560 | $720 | $160 |
| 1 Bedroom | $718 | $857 | $139 |
| 2 Bedrooms | $852 | $1,065 | $213 |
| 3 Bedrooms | $1,136 | $1,262 | $126 |
| 4 Bedrooms | $1,314 | $1,425 | $111 |
| Median Income | $56,005 | $58,959 | $2,954 |
